CDumpContext::operator lt; & lt;

CDumpContextamp; оператор << ( const CObject * МР );
бросить ( CFileException );

CDumpContextamp; оператор << ( const CObject & оф );
бросить ( CFileException );

CDumpContextamp; оператор << ( LPCTSTR lpsz );
бросить ( CFileException );

CDumpContextamp; оператор << ( const void * lp );
бросить ( CFileException );

CDumpContextamp; оператор <<( BYTE by );
бросить ( CFileException );

CDumpContextamp; оператор <<( WORD w );
бросить ( CFileException );

CDumpContextamp; оператор << ( DWORD dw );
бросить ( CFileException );

CDumpContextamp; оператор <<( int n );
бросить ( CFileException );

CDumpContextamp; оператор << ( двойной d );
бросить ( CFileException );

CDumpContextamp; оператор <<( float f );
бросить ( CFileException );

CDumpContextamp; оператор <<( LONG l );
бросить ( CFileException );

CDumpContextamp; оператор <<( UINT u );
бросить ( CFileException );

CDumpContextamp; оператор << ( LPCWSTR lpsz );
бросить ( CFileException );

CDumpContextamp; оператор << ( LPCSTR lpsz );
бросить ( CFileException );

Возвращаемое значение

CDumpContext ссылка. Используя возвращаемое значение, вы можете написать несколько вставок в одной строке исходного кода.

Примечания

Выводит указанные данные в контекст дампа.

Оператор вставки перегружен для CObject указателей, а также для наиболее примитивных типов. Указатель на символ приводит к дампа содержимого строки; указатель на void приводит в Шестнадцатеричный дамп только адрес.

Если вы используете IMPLEMENT_DYNAMIC или IMPLEMENT_SERIAL макрос в осуществлении вашего класса, то оператор вставки, через CObject::Dump, будет печатать имя вашего CObject-производного класса. В противном случае, он будет напечатан CObject . Если переопределить функцию Dump класса, можно предоставить более значимым вывода содержимого объекта вместо шестнадцатеричного дампа.

Пример

//Example для CDumpContext::operator lt; <
внешний CObList ли;
CString s = «тест»;
int I = 7;
длинные Ло = 1000000000L;
afxDump << "список =" << & li << "строка ="
        << s << "int =" << I << «долго =» << Ло << «\n»

Обзор CDumpContext |nbsp; Члены класса | Иерархическая схема

Index